Our Lady of Mount Carmel pre-confirmation class will sponsor a dinner and dance at 7 p.m. tonight at the American Legion Hall in Wharton.
The dance and dinner will benefit the Women's Crisis Center of Wharton County.
A dinner will be served at 7 p.m. for $6 a plate and the dance will begin at 8 p.m.
The admission price for the dance will be $5 per person or a new, un-wrapped toy for the children of the Women's Crisis Center.
The general public is invited and there will be music for the entire family.
Teacher Joey Pennington challenged the class to put their studies to reality.
The class came up with many ideas on how to help others not as fortunate as themselves.
The class voted to help the children feel comfortable who had been separated from families because of family violence, substance abuse and others social issues.
Toys will help them feel more comfortable at this time of year.
The students' parents will provide their time and cooking experience and the students will help welcome everybody.
All proceeds will go toward the Women's Crisis Center, which needs just more than toys all year round.
The Women's Crisis Center provides a home away from home so victims can live in safety.
They need clothes, food, kitchenware, furniture and cash donations.
The crisis center also supports a 24-hour hotline, provides counseling for those in need, provide speakers and workshops to educate the public of the social issues in our community, sponsors a support group, works closely with law officers to obtain protective orders, and have trained therapists who will listen and help victims through their problems.
The Women's Crisis Center does a service to the community and needs community help.
